就如 http://www.csdn.net/ 与http://www.csdn.com/ 一样 求高手指导 本人菜鸟

解决方案 »

  1.   

    自己编写session封装函数,将session数据保存到数据库中;  
    在调用session_start()函数之前,首先调用session_set_cookie_params,设置为bb.com;
    http://blog.csdn.net/lzf_1985/archive/2007/11/15/1886233.aspx 
      

  2.   

    http://hi.baidu.com/34pc/blog/item/5c7fecec09b8713a2797915e.html
    当发展到一定时候,也需要一个Passport机制整合所有服务,使用户可以单点登录。Sohu的实现方案在http://passport.sohu.com/ 登录后 fiddler可以拦截到如下的返回信息:      由于passport.sohu.com的登录界面使用了iframe隐藏提交。所以页面没有看到刷新。隐藏的iframe把用户名和加 密的password和其他信息发送给了passport.sohu.com。passport.sohu.com在Response中设置了成功登录的 cookie。这个cookie可以证实这个用户成功登录了passport.sohu.com。      当用户在Passport成功登录后。客户端的Javascript根据成功登录的标志,操作iframe请求 http://passport.sohu.com/sso/crossdomain_all.jsp?action=login 因为在同一个域名下,没有跨域,在这次请求中,上次成功登陆的cookie会被一并带着回去。服务器端检查到成功登录的cookie后会Render回一 段同时登录多个站点的html。      这段html 要向4个地址发送请求。截至到现在都是在相同的Domain(passport.sohu.com)请求和返回,为真正的跨站点登录做准备,真正的跨站点 登录还没有开始。下面passport.sohu.com通过sso/crossdomain.jsp 在服务器端进行Redirect 设置http head 为302进行跳转。跳转后在这个跳转后的域名下设置登录成功的cookie。这就是sohu实现跨站点登录的核心过程。下面是 passport.sohu.com登录17173.com的过程。      1. 通过http://passport.sohu.com/sso/crossdomain_all.jsp?action=login Render回来的script <script type="text/javascript" src="http://passport.sohu.com/sso/crossdomain.jsp?action=login&domain=17173.com"></script> 请求同域下的http://passport.sohu.com/sso/crossdomain.jsp?action=login& domain=17173.com 这时passport.sohu.com下成功登录的cookie会被带回去。      2. 服务器看到成功登录的Cookie后。在服务器端计算出一个加密后的17173.com的登录Url,并Redirect到这个Url。      3. 17173.com从url的QueryString中取得信息。并在Response中设置Cookie。这个Cookie终于写到了 17173.com下。而不是passport.sohu.com下。从而使得用户在17173.com下登录。其实用户在17173.com下手动登录 也是写上同样的Cookie。以后用户再访问17173.com的页面时这个Cookie会被带回去。这就表示用户在17173.com下成功登录过了。      经过上面的步骤。用户在passport.sohu.com下登录的同时也在其他站点登录了。
      

  3.   

    我要做的是  从 www.a.com的session传到 www.b.com   并不是 a.a.com b.a.com
      

  4.   

    你好,你是要实现从www.a.com网站的值传到 www.b.com 中吗
      

  5.   

    http://www.cnblogs.com/shchdbk/archive/2010/04/21/1717449.html